Transaction 687e03d633eb36004064a64ccd10186fcad8254356413f2213e45237c2781328
1 Input
1 Output
-
687e03d633eb36004064a64ccd10186fcad8254356413f2213e45237c2781328:0
- value
- 1459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4f8f440f98425135db53c96c0e48b875437779a9 OP_EQUAL
- address
- 38wgvz5syHLo4EbrNwBKC2v3b7QYFFARLd